CreepiaStore System
Sklep Sieciowy (Network)

Szybki Start – Network Shop dla Sieci Minecraft

Jak skonfigurować Creepia Network Shop w kilka minut. Instalacja CreepiaBridge na Proxy i serwerach gry, autoryzacja i auto-discovery.

Ten przewodnik przeprowadzi Cię przez cały proces uruchomienia Creepia Network Shop — od wyboru trybu sieci do pierwszej sprzedaży z routingiem komend.

Wymagania wstępne

Przed rozpoczęciem upewnij się, że posiadasz:

  • Serwer Proxy Velocity lub BungeeCord z podłączonymi serwerami gry
  • Uprawnienia administratora na Proxy i na każdym serwerze gry (Paper/Spigot)
  • Aktywne konto na Creepia.com

Krok 1: Utwórz sklep w trybie Network

Przy zakładaniu nowego sklepu (/create-shop) wybierz typ Network w kroku wyboru:

┌─────────────────────┐  ┌─────────────────────┐
│  Standalone         │  │  ✓  Network          │
│  Jeden serwer.      │  │  Proxy + serwery gry │
│  Bezpośrednia       │  │  Centralny panel dla │
│  integracja.        │  │  całej sieci.        │
└─────────────────────┘  └─────────────────────┘

Po utworzeniu sklepu przejdź do zakładki Integracja, gdzie znajdziesz swój token autoryzacyjny.


Krok 2: Pobierz i zainstaluj CreepiaBridge

Pobierz plik CreepiaBridge.jar z panelu Creepia. Instalujesz jeden plik — na Proxy i na każdym serwerze gry.

Na serwerze Proxy (Velocity / BungeeCord)

Na każdym serwerze gry (Paper / Spigot)

Plugin wykrywa platformę automatycznie. Na Proxy aktywuje Master Mode, na serwerach gry — Worker Mode. Żadnej ręcznej konfiguracji.


Krok 3: Zrestartuj wszystkie serwery

Po wgraniu pliku CreepiaBridge.jar:

  1. Zrestartuj wszystkie serwery gry (Paper/Spigot) — Workers muszą być uruchomione przed autoryzacją.
  2. Zrestartuj serwer Proxy jako ostatni — Master wykryje aktywne Workers po starcie.

Kolejność restartu ma znaczenie: najpierw Workers, potem Proxy/Master.


Krok 4: Autoryzacja — jedyna komenda, którą wpisujesz ręcznie

Na konsoli lub jako OP na serwerze Proxy wpisz:

/creepia auth <twój-token>

Token znajdziesz w panelu Creepia w zakładce Integracja.

Po wykonaniu komendy dzieje się automatycznie:

Auto-Discovery — Master parsuje konfigurację Proxy (velocity.toml lub config.yml) i buduje listę wykrytych serwerów.

Rejestracja w API — Lista serwerów jest wysyłana do Creepia. API tworzy encje Workers dla Twojej sieci.

Dystrybucja SessionSecret — API generuje sekret sesji i zwraca go Masterowi. Master rozsyła go do Workers przez Plugin Message Channel.

Handshake Workers — Każdy Worker potwierdza odbiór sekretu (ACK). Master wie, które serwery są aktywne i zaufane.

W panelu Creepia zobaczysz Discovery Stream — animowaną listę serwerów pojawiających się w czasie rzeczywistym.


Krok 5: Skonfiguruj Workers w panelu

Po odkryciu sieci przejdź do zakładki Integracja → Workers. Każdy serwer jest wykryty automatycznie z identyfikatorem z konfiguracji Proxy (np. skyblock, survival).

Możesz edytować:

PoleOpis
Nazwa wyświetlanaPrzyjazna nazwa widoczna dla graczy (np. "Skyblock ⛏️")
IkonaURL do ikony serwera
OpisKrótki opis widoczny w Network Portal

Krok 6: Dodaj produkt z routingiem

W edytorze produktu (Produkty → Nowy produkt) każda komenda ma pole Routing:

Komenda: [give {player} diamond 64              ]
Routing: [DIRECT_TO_SERVER ▾]  Serwer: [Skyblock ▾]

Dostępne strategie routingu:

StrategiaZastosowanie
DIRECT_TO_SERVERAdministrator wybiera serwer z listy — komenda zawsze trafia na ten serwer (klucze, itemy, waluta per-server)
BROADCASTKomenda trafia do wszystkich serwerów jednocześnie (rangi globalne, unbany)
PLAYER_SERVERKomenda trafia tam, gdzie aktualnie przebywa gracz

Więcej o routingu znajdziesz w sekcji Routing Komend.


Weryfikacja

Po konfiguracji sprawdź status sieci komendą na Proxy:

/creepia status

Powinieneś zobaczyć:

  • Status połączenia z Redis i Creepia API
  • Listę aktywnych Workers z liczbą graczy
  • Łączną liczbę graczy w sieci

Nie masz jeszcze własnego sklepu? Załóż darmowy ItemShop na Creepia.com w 3 minuty.

On this page